Sonia, (Josie Bissett) a veterinarian, is married to Jeff (Critchlow), a successful, but self-involved businessman. Sonia, who desperately wants to have a child, recently suffered a miscarriage and finds out she will never be able to conceive. Hoping to find comfort from her husband, she instead discovers he is having an affair. When she finds out who his mistress is, she uses a fictitious name and develops a friendship with Chelsea (De Grand Maison). To Sonia’s surprise, she actually likes the young woman she expected to hate.

Sonia files for divorce to allow Jeff to marry Chelsea, but when Chelsea tells Sonia that Jeff ended the affair and wants nothing to do with her or the baby, Sonia becomes Chelsea’s ally. When a sinister figure from Chelsea’s past comes back into her life, the two women bond together to fight not only for their lives but the life of the baby.

Pregnant at 17,” premieres on Saturday, February 20 at 8pm ET/PT on Lifetime.

It is executive produced by Pierre David, Tom Berry, Neil Bregman and Christine Conradt. Producers are Donald M. Osborne and Curtis James Crawford. The film was written by Conradt and directed by Crawford.

Rogan’s character, Greg Foster, is uneducated and stuck in the poverty trap. He’s angry at the world, and thinks he’s been ripped off his whole life. After robbing a neighborhood convenience store, Chelsea’s eyewitness testimony puts him in prison. While behind bars, his mind is consumed with revenge. On his release, he sets off to hunt Chelsea down, stopping at nothing to make her pay.

Rogan starred as Martin Tate in the feature film “Footsteps” which garnered him the award for Best Performance and the film won Best Picture at the 2012 Mississauga Independent Film Festival. “Footsteps” follows, Martin Tate, a young Afghanistan veteran determined to make his way out of violent and tragic military service after his best friend and bunk-mate’s suicide into peaceful civilian life, while struggling with past addiction demons, his overbearing widower father, and a new-found love.

In 2012 Rogan booked his first recurring role on The CW’s “Nikita” starring Devon Sawa, Peter Outerbridge, and Melinda Clark. Other television series Rogan has appeared include “Bitten,” “Reign,” “Saving Hope,” “XIII: The Series,” and the Battlestar Galactica prequel series, “Caprica.”

Indigenous Gothic Horror Genre, What Is It?
Indigenous Gothic Horror (IGH) is a new genre of horror movie that combines the European and Indigenous worldview through film, television and fashion. It is a form of ancient storytelling that has been passed down through the ages through oral teachings and stories. IGH maintains the authenticity of the Indigenous culture, language and way of life and respects and honours the Ancestry of the Indigenous People of the world. Combining dark colours with land based elements, Indigenous Gothic Horror is considered storytelling with a spiritual twist, and is rapidly gaining momentum and recognition in film, TV, fashion, and other new media worlds.

About Big Coat Productions:
Big Coat Productions is a Gemini Award-winning, independent television production company headquartered in Toronto with offices in Vancouver and North Carolina. Established in 2000 by executive producing partners, Catherine Fogarty and Maria Armstrong, Big Coat Productions earned global industry recognition for its original programming successes, including the long-running series Love It or List It. Specializing in unscripted entertainment-based programming and documentaries, Big Coat Productions has built its solid reputation on delivering innovative, enduring, and engaging productions of the highest quality.

In this modern day spin on “Pride & Prejudice,” Elizabeth Scott (Cindy Busby), is fishing for direction in her life and gets the opportunity to professionally show her Cavalier King Charles Spaniel in a fancy New York dog show. Dog show judge Donovan Darcy (Ryan Paevey) comes across as aristocratic and rude and a chain of misunderstandings unfold during the competition, complicating their mutual attraction. In true Jane Austen fashion, Elizabeth and Donovan begin to see the error of their ways and it turns out Mr. Darcy is far more kind and interesting than Elizabeth ever imagined.
